Smartsheet Data Shuttle: Is there a way I can directly setup a data shuttle that brings records from a sheet to a data table as they get added in?

3 min read 24-09-2024
Smartsheet Data Shuttle: Is there a way I can directly setup a data shuttle that brings records from a sheet to a data table as they get added in?


In the realm of project management and data organization, Smartsheet has emerged as a powerful tool. One of its standout features is the Data Shuttle, which allows users to automate the transfer of data from sheets to other applications or databases. However, many users are left wondering: Is there a way to set up a Data Shuttle that automatically transfers records from a Smartsheet sheet to a data table as they are added?

Original Problem Statement

The original question posed was: "Smartsheet Data Shuttle: Is there a way I can directly setup a data shuttle that brings records from a sheet to a data table as they get added in?"

Streamlined Understanding of the Problem

The problem can be rephrased for clarity: Can I configure Smartsheet Data Shuttle to automatically transfer new records from a sheet into a data table?

Setting Up Smartsheet Data Shuttle

To directly answer the question, yes, you can set up Data Shuttle to automate the data transfer process. Here’s how you can achieve this:

  1. Create a Data Shuttle Connection: Log into your Smartsheet account and go to the "Data Shuttle" section. Start by creating a new connection. You’ll be prompted to select the source sheet from which the data will be pulled.

  2. Specify the Target Data Table: Next, select the data table (such as a database or data warehouse) where you want your records to be sent.

  3. Configure Your Data Mapping: This step involves mapping the columns in your source sheet to the columns in your target data table. Ensure that the data types align correctly to prevent any data mismatches.

  4. Set Up the Transfer Schedule: You can configure how often the Data Shuttle runs, whether in real-time or at designated intervals (hourly, daily, etc.). For real-time data transfer, consider options like webhooks or APIs, which might require additional setup.

  5. Save and Activate: Once you have configured all settings, save and activate your Data Shuttle. As new records are added to your source sheet, they will now automatically populate the designated data table based on your mapping and schedule.

Additional Insights on Automation

Why Automate Data Transfers?

Automating data transfers with Smartsheet Data Shuttle not only saves time but also minimizes human error. For instance, if your organization deals with large volumes of data, manually moving records can be time-consuming and prone to mistakes. With Data Shuttle, you ensure consistency and accuracy as new data is added.

Practical Example

Suppose you manage a team of sales representatives and maintain a Smartsheet for tracking leads. By configuring Data Shuttle to transfer new lead information into a CRM data table, your sales team has instant access to up-to-date information. This ensures that no lead is overlooked and enables timely follow-ups, thus increasing the chances of conversion.

Optimization for Future Needs

As your organization grows, the volume of data and complexity may increase. Regularly revisit your Data Shuttle configurations to adjust the mappings and schedules as needed. Take advantage of Smartsheet's user community and resources for best practices and tips on optimizing your workflow.

Useful Resources

Conclusion

Setting up Smartsheet Data Shuttle for automatic data transfers from sheets to data tables is not only feasible but highly beneficial for maintaining efficient workflows. By leveraging this automation, organizations can enhance productivity, reduce errors, and ensure that data remains current. Don’t hesitate to explore the various capabilities of Smartsheet Data Shuttle to streamline your data management processes.


By following these guidelines, you can transform your data management practices and unlock the full potential of Smartsheet. Happy automating!